I want to start with the process. I think you are well aware that the government is claiming it fulfilled its duty to consult because of the process with the Atlantic Policy Congress and the Assembly of Manitoba Chiefs.
A briefing document that was provided to us indicated there was a Senate report, and the government tabled a response to that report which indicated “a strong commitment to dialogue and work with first nations regional organizations who are asking for legislative alternatives for first nations elections.” That was in October 2010. In March 2011 the AMC and the APC submitted their report to the minister on the national engagement effort on electoral reform.
